What Is IELTS and Why Do You Need It?

IELTS measures the four core language skills: listening, reading, writing, and speaking. It is developed to show real‑life circumstances you may experience while studying, working, or residing in an English‑speaking environment. Universities, employers, migration authorities, and professional bodies in nations such as the UK, Australia, Canada, New Zealand, and the United States require an IELTS certificate as evidence of English efficiency.

There are two main versions of the test:

Test TypeFunctionNormal Candidates
IELTS AcademicFor greater education admissionUndergraduate and postgraduate applicants
IELTS General TrainingFor migration and office requiresImmigration, work licenses, or secondary school positioning

Both versions use the same listening and speaking sections; the reading and composing jobs differ to show the different functions.

Typical Mistakes to Avoid

  • Ignoring the time needed-- begin preparing a minimum of 6-- 8 weeks before your test date.
  • Ignoring the Speaking element-- many prospects focus heavily on reading and writing, which can decrease the general band rating.
  • Misreading the question-- especially in the composing jobs, where task achievement is graded.
  • Not inspecting ID requirements-- an ended passport or mismatched name can avoid you from sitting the exam.
